Subject2.6.23 regression: lpfc_sli.c: off-by-10
The Coverity checker spotted the following off-by-10
in drivers/scsi/lpfc/lpfc_sli.c:


<-- snip -->

...
static int
lpfc_sli_process_unsol_iocb(struct lpfc_hba *phba, struct lpfc_sli_ring *pring,
struct lpfc_iocbq *saveq)
{
...
saveq->context3 = lpfc_sli_replace_hbqbuff(phba,
irsp->un.ulpWord[15]);
...

<-- snip -->


due to the following code in drivers/scsi/lpfc/lpfc_hw.h:


<-- snip -->

...
#define IOCB_WORD_SZ 8
...
typedef struct _IOCB { /* IOCB structure */
...
uint32_t ulpWord[IOCB_WORD_SZ - 2]; /* generic 6 'words' */
...

<-- snip -->
